Description

A variety of hydrangeas with snow-white, slightly green inflorescences at the ends. The shrub grows up to 2 meters, although it is usually kept at 1.5 meters in height. At the same time, it is very spreading, with a width almost equal to height. The stems are densely entwined with large leaves. They are ovoid, quite long and pointed, and their blade is hairy on both sides. They have a dark green, intense color that contrasts wonderfully with bright inflorescences. The flowers are small, but they gather in incredibly dense bunches. At the very beginning they are slightly green, but they quickly change their color to pure white, only its ends remain slightly greenish. At the end of flowering, the flowers turn a light pink color. The hydrangea Polar Beat blooms from the beginning of August to the end of September, sometimes until the first days of October. Its beautiful, dry inflorescences decorate the garden also in winter.
